The Policeman and the Prophet - Day 20


Frank had an ace card to play. When they were growing up no one called Bill a liar. It was a dangerous thing to do. Every kid in the neighborhood knew you didn't call Bill a liar unless you wanted to feel pain.”
“When you said those things about Taylor, were you lying, where you lying to me, Bill?”
The Bill Frank knew would not take that. He would be up on his haunches against Frank, but it didn’t happen. Instead, the same glassy stare and smile. “Like I said, I must have been mistaken.”
Frank had played his ace card and lost. “Okay, okay. Go, go, I’ll talk to you later.”
Frank remained in his seat nursing his Coke. He honestly had no idea what had just happened, but he felt hollow inside. He felt he had just lost his best friend. He dropped a five on the table and went out the door. Down the street he could still see Bill walking away. His first urge was to go after the man, but he didn’t want a repeat of the last ten minutes.
Frank headed back to the precinct. It had been so nice when he left that he had decided to walk, but now walking seemed too slow. He was losing his best friend, a friend he had known all his life. He could sense it, he could feel it. It was the same feeling he had when his brother had gone to Iraq. His brother didn’t come back, and he feared neither would Bill.
“What to do?” he asked himself over and over. “What should I do?” He tried to rationalize what was happening to himself. “After all, it wasn’t like Bill was going away. He was just changing jobs. It was no big deal. People change jobs every day. Bill would still be there.” Then he remembered Bill’s glassed over eyes. Bill wasn’t changing jobs. Bill was joining a cult. No, Bill had already joined a cult!
